Hi,
it's really strange. If you follow the avwizard wizard, at the end you will be able to use the UI that you select during the wizard.

Take a look to this file :  /etc/pluto.conf

Verify if this keys are correct or not :

Code: [Select]
UseVideoWizard = 1
#<-mkr_b_videowizard_e->
AutostartCore=1
AutostartMedia=1
PlutoVersion = 2.0.0.44.09092222331
FirstBoot = false
AVWizardOverride = 0
AVWizardDone = 1
DesktopActivated = 1
DVDKeysCache = /home/.dvdcss
LastSearchTokenUpdate=1254331715
DisableFirewall=0

With this keys I have the UI working well.

Also you can check this file /var/log/mce-installer-20090829_170721.log

Keep the correct file with the correct timestamp, that is related to your installation.
